    • Review of Professional Birding Binoculars

Professional birding binoculars are designed for those who are serious about bird watching. They offer superior image quality, durability, and a range of features that can enhance your birding experience.

Our top pick in this category is the Zeiss Victory SF 8×42. These binoculars offer an impressive field of view, allowing you to spot birds easily. The image clarity is top-notch, thanks to the high-quality lenses and prisms. They’re also lightweight and comfortable to hold for extended periods.

Model Field of View Weight
Zeiss Victory SF 8×42 444ft/1000yds 27.5 oz

While the Zeiss Victory SF 8×42 is a bit pricey, the investment is worth it for the serious bird watcher.

    • Review of Affordable Birding Binoculars

If you’re on a budget, there are still plenty of quality birding binoculars available. These binoculars may not have all the bells and whistles of their professional counterparts, but they still offer good image quality and usability.

Our top pick for affordable birding binoculars is the Nikon Prostaff 3S 8×42. These binoculars offer a wide field of view and clear, bright images. They’re also lightweight and durable, making them a great choice for beginners.

Model Field of View Weight
Nikon Prostaff 3S 8×42 377ft/1000yds 19.9 oz

The Nikon Prostaff 3S 8×42 offers excellent value for money, making them a popular choice for those new to bird watching.

Optical Performance

Optical performance is a crucial factor to consider when evaluating birding binoculars. It primarily depends on two aspects – the quality of the lens and the level of magnification.

    • Importance of Lens Quality

The lens is the heart of any binocular. A high-quality lens can provide clear, bright, and sharp images, making your bird watching experience more enjoyable. It can also reduce eye strain, which is essential for those long bird watching sessions. Poor lens quality, on the other hand, can result in blurry images and missed details.

    • Role of Magnification in Bird Watching

Magnification is another key aspect of birding binoculars. It determines how close you can view the birds. A higher magnification, such as 10x, allows you to see birds from a greater distance. However, it may also result in a narrower field of view and more noticeable hand shake. On the contrary, a lower magnification, such as 8x, offers a wider field of view and steadier images, but the birds may appear further away. Therefore, choosing the right magnification level depends on your specific bird watching needs and preferences.

Build Quality

When it comes to bird watching, the quality of your binoculars can make a big difference. Two key factors to consider are whether the binoculars are waterproof and how compact they are. Let’s take a closer look at these features.

    • Benefits of Waterproof Birding Binoculars

Waterproof binoculars are a great choice for bird watching. They offer protection against rain and humidity, which are common when you’re out in nature. This means you can use them in various weather conditions without worrying about damage. Plus, waterproof binoculars often come with fog-proof technology. This prevents the lenses from fogging up due to temperature changes, ensuring clear views at all times.

    • Advantages of Compact Birding Binoculars

Compact binoculars are lightweight and easy to carry, making them ideal for bird watching trips. They fit comfortably in your hand and can be easily packed in a small bag or even a pocket. Despite their small size, they can provide excellent image quality. Compact binoculars are perfect for those who enjoy bird watching while hiking or traveling.

Both waterproof and compact features can significantly enhance your bird watching experience. Waterproof binoculars offer durability and clear views in various weather conditions, while compact binoculars provide convenience and portability. Understanding Specifications

Before you can choose the perfect pair of binoculars, you need to understand what the numbers and terms associated with binoculars mean. Let’s break it down.

    • Deciphering binocular numbers

When you look at a pair of binoculars, you’ll notice two numbers separated by an ‘x’, like 8×42 or 10×50. The first number is the magnification power, which tells you how much closer the object will appear compared to the naked eye. The second number is the diameter of the objective lens (the lens at the front) in millimeters. A larger lens allows more light to enter, providing a brighter and clearer image, especially in low-light conditions.

    • Choosing the right magnification

While it might be tempting to go for the highest magnification possible, remember that a higher magnification also means a narrower field of view. This can make it harder to locate and track birds, especially those that move quickly. For bird watching, a magnification of 7x to 10x is generally recommended. This provides a good balance between size, weight, and field of view.
